198 Lotus blogs updated hourly. Who will post next? Home | Blogs | Search | About 
Latest 7 Posts
How much are your Domino Applications Worth? DAC Knows
Fri, Sep 29th 2017 5
What is this Watson Workspace thing?
Thu, Sep 28th 2017 4
Thanks Spamanda
Wed, Aug 16th 2017 2
Why Experts Save You Money
Thu, May 25th 2017 3
SnTT - WildCard SSL Certs and Domino....needs 32bit Windows?
Thu, May 25th 2017 5
To Tableau, or Not to Tableau
Wed, Mar 8th 2017 5
In Closing, the Connect CGS Speaker
Wed, Mar 1st 2017 4
Top 10
The Cube Interview from IBM Impact
Thu, May 1st 2014 10
Thursday Tips - Sametime Installations Gone Awry?
Thu, Jan 26th 2017 9
My BlueMix Day of Coding
Thu, Sep 11th 2014 8
Destroying A Business From Within
Thu, Feb 9th 2017 8
SOCCNX 8 Invades Boston And I will be Speaking on Single Malt Vs. Blended
Wed, Feb 25th 2015 7
Mission Tools: Lotus Quickr to IBM Connections Cloud
Tue, Jan 3rd 2017 7
What is your Candy Corn?
Thu, Sep 4th 2014 6
I am speaking at Social Connections VII in Stockholm
Mon, Sep 29th 2014 6
Breaking Out of The Bubble
Fri, May 15th 2015 6
A Rabbi Walks into a Social Media Stream
Tue, May 26th 2015 6

My BlueMix Day of Coding
Twitter Google+ Facebook LinkedIn Addthis Email Gmail Flipboard Reddit Tumblr WhatsApp StumbleUpon Yammer Evernote Delicious

I rarely code anymore, but when I found out about this class, not far from me in Israel, I figured why not check it out.

Last time I did something like this was at IBM Impact 2 years ago when I sat in on a Worklight development hands on session.

Which was more useful? Bluemix is this year's iPhone from IBM and Worklight is a bit quieter.

Bluemix is a term loosely translated to me as "Websphere lite". Why do I say this? There are a lot of pieces to make this environment come together. Not sure how much of it is IBM or the architecture that requires so much, but as an Admin, it does not make me happy to see/hear there are so many moving pieces. As a developer, maybe you are used to this aspect. Yes I come from a silo coding world, so sociliaze me. Chris Sparshott of IBM did nice slides on the pieces.

The class was an all day event, 9-4, I had to skip out the last hour to get home for parent night at school, but we were done coding by then. We opened with a slide deck in English and the instructor presented it all in Hebrew. I may have missed some terminology or aspects, and any Bluemix people want to correct me I appreciate it.

I tried to get a picture of one slide which looked like this:

You may prefer this slidedeck, it is not the one I saw, but will enlighten you farther than I could ever explain it.

Once we got the introductions out of the way it was time to get coding. Well time to first find the pieces we would need.

Bluemix ID, Jazz ID, IBM ID, check. Oh the Bluemix ID is only good for 60 days then you need to pay for access. More on this later.

GitHub is the first stop, go get the files for the class. Fork them over, boil till ready then copy to your local drive. No doubt developers do this in their sleep, admins, we just look at this like it is another foreign language. Yes I have had an account at Github for a while, but I don't code so it was to tinker with some ideas. I followed directions and was amused at how much DOS is still in use. Sorry you all call it a command prompt or terminal.

Great so we have some file. Now what? Go get 2-3 other bits of pieces, and load them into Bluemix. Right, how? I asked the woman sitting next to me for help and she also had problems following. First rule of doing live demos, reset your machine or do it in a VM that can easily be cleaned up. Instructor had all the defaults found for him, but these got worked out and we moved on to the next part.

When we got into the BueMix environment we found there is a 2GB memory limit of usage. We were constantly deleting apps on screen, I at least, wondered how much memory we needed, or if I deleted the right one every time.

Coding involves various drag and drop bits and pieces which you can include. Some things like Twitter have already been included for you to play with feeds and searches easily. In general, I found it to be an easy way to code, if one knew what they were doing. I am still a bit confused about all the preliminary work we did, downloaded and setup(we used MYSQL, but I don't have it on my laptop, so not sure how that works). Naturally I wanted to integrate Domino in here but there is nothing there just yet. Perhaps at IBM ConnectED in January we will see/hear more about it. Then again, if one really wanted a fast development platform that could be used across the board, IBM Domino is still out there. Nathan Freeman had a similar question on his blog.

We eventually made it through to the coding part and made a little parking app. Mine is sitting out here, https://care.mybluemix.net, for the next 57 days or so. Cute enough and worked on my S4 and laptop browsers. This doesn't get published yet to the IBM Appstore, IBM Cloud Marketplace. I understand only SoftLayer apps can be published here, but I may be wrong with that information.

I presume one can package the app, somehow, and make it available from the Apple and Google stores as well.

My questions for IBM and the product management team:

Pricing to use BlueMix after 60 days, in my opinion limits development. On the other hand, you can sign up with multiple accounts and use it for another 60 days, just without your code. As an IBM Business Partner I would like to think we can have accounts that do not expire or cost us, much, money. The people I contacted had no idea if there was such a BP option. Anyone know?

Having all these pieces of a puzzle relying on SoftLayer, URLs, and version control seems like a lot of failure points to me. Just wondering about it.

Pricing for using BlueMix did not show up on screen, for my over 60 days account, just asking for a credit card, but no amount. Please let people know what it costs.

Speaking of costs, you can see what your built app might cost from inside BlueMix. To me it looks like a nickel and dime effort when all I want to know is how much to host my app every month. Who knew there were large and small push/pull requests. Right, you developers should, but do you really watch the costs? I think this could be done in an easier fashion so that the business line people could understand their budget hits. After all, I doubt the developers look at the bills.

It was fun overall, and when I had the right code, logins and things turned on, or running at all, it all went well.

I will now leave developer land again until the next time, like next Tuesday, when I go to Google's Cloud day and get a different perspective.

Sep 11, 2014
9 hits

Recent Blog Posts
How much are your Domino Applications Worth? DAC Knows
Fri, Sep 29th 2017 1:53p   Keith Brooks
Most of you reading this are my Yellowverse bubble, BPs, consultants, advisers, fellow IBM Champions and a few friends so this will not be new news to you. To the few, the proud, the admins and executives who are blessing me with a few minutes of their time, this may come as huge news, or not. You already moved your mail to the IBM SmartCloud Notes cloud mail, humor me for a minute even if you have not yet. You are sitting on a small server farm or VM landscape supporting your core, enterprise
What is this Watson Workspace thing?
Thu, Sep 28th 2017 12:18p   Keith Brooks
IBM in recent days has made a number of announcements, some of which are more public than others, today I want to discuss Watson Workspace (WW) and Watson Wokspace Essentials (WWE). As the name implies, it is an Instant Mesaging (IM) program that, hang on, that's not right. Let's back up a second. Why the name Workspace? I have no idea, I thought it was a beta name. Seriously now, it is because the young generation of marketers were not born when us old people were using ICQ, AOL and other v
Thanks Spamanda
Wed, Aug 16th 2017 1:15p   Keith Brooks
Our fearless leader, cat herder, rock singer, crazy cat woman has been given a chance at even more greatness and is joining Salesforce. The "XI" forum inside there grows daily it seems. She got to know all of us pretty well while she ventured across the world for all the LUGs and other events that we all have partaken in over the years. Her efforts to make our experiences as Champions memorable paid off every time. When you consider the cult of personalities that we as a group exhibit, this i
Why Experts Save You Money
Thu, May 25th 2017 1:00p   Keith Brooks
Did you ever hear these from clients or prospective clients? "Your fees are too high!" "You want how much to do this?" "I can get a person for $10/hr why do we need you?" I have heard these, and many others too over the course of my career. Now let's hear how some others see this issue, these are general references not specific to anyone or anything. Sales advisors tell us it is because we have not sold the client on us and our solution that the price still matters. If they are not so
SnTT - WildCard SSL Certs and Domino....needs 32bit Windows?
Thu, May 25th 2017 9:03a   Keith Brooks
This post is for me, and you, to make life easy. Some of you out there are only now adding SSL certificates to your servers, I know because you are asking me to help you, and so I present today's Show n Tell Tuesday post. There are some excellent SSL and Domino posts on this topic already from Gab Davis, Mats Ekman and Sean Cull, IBM documentation is a bit lacking in this use case so I will not point you to it. I used Gab's post a few times over the last few months and always in a situa
To Tableau, or Not to Tableau
Wed, Mar 8th 2017 8:00p   Keith Brooks
This was the question I had as I reserved a space at the event held today here in Tel Aviv. I was supposed to go last year but was out of the country at the time.Nice view we had. Tableau is about data visualization. yes the same stuff we did 30 years ago with 1-2-3 or Excel but smooth, "simple" and flexible to work with many, many forms of data. They went public in 2013 and since have steadily grown in awareness and revenue. Tableau may not have been on everyone's radar but it is showing up
In Closing, the Connect CGS Speaker
Wed, Mar 1st 2017 8:57p   Keith Brooks
The closing session at IBM Connect this year was probably the most educational closing session I have listened to over the years. And that is a good thing because although some closers were motivational or inspirational or imaginative, the creative process often gets hidden in the final product. Eric Whitacre, who until the session I had not looked up or heard of, was very upfront about his motivations and goals/dreams and how all of them combine to help him fulfill his music efforts.Eric has c
Executive Upgrades of the Server Kind
Wed, Mar 1st 2017 3:42p   Keith Brooks
At Gurupalooza, the last day session of IBM Connect where the IBM Champions and Best Practices presenters answer audience questions, my friend Todd asked us something along these lines: “How do you convince an executive that feature packs must be installed and maintained like formal releases?" In today’s world, there are no formal releases. Your browsers update automatically, if you let them, your phones update apps automatically, again if you let them. So why should your servers or clients
Day 2 of Connect was Road Map Day for me
Fri, Feb 24th 2017 3:36a   Keith Brooks
The day opened with Mat's AdminBlast session which was so full of tips and ideas he could barely get to all of them and he laid out how he manages his team and uses all the resources he can from Notes, Domino, Connections, Watson, etc. Great effort and valuable training for new managers to get a great view of how they could be working. Usually the sessions are a secondary benefit, for people like myself that are involved in the product line for so long. We have various meetings, briefings, sid
One Firm's Wild Ride to the Cloud
Thu, Feb 23rd 2017 10:35p   Keith Brooks
My IBM Connect presentation is now posted on Slideshare. Thank you everyone for coming and your questions. One Firm's Wild Ride to The Cloud from Keith Brooks

Created and Maintained by Yancy Lent - About - Planet Lotus Blog - Advertising - Mobile Edition